Flea markets and antique malls are where I most commonly see them. Sometimes the belts are gone, but you can buy a replacement pretty cheaply. Just make sure the machine has it's shuttle or bobbin case and some bobbins (depending on the model). Those can be harder to come by than a belt! If you turn the handwheel and everything moves smoothly, you've probably got a good one.
